It'll redirect radiant heat and ... Web18 jan. 2010 · Install the insulation with the vapor barrier facing up toward the heated living area of the house. If both floors of the house are heated, use unfaced insulation. Don’t compress the insulation when installing it, but allow it to expand to fill the cavity. Hold the insulation in place using support wires beneath it. bauhaus kettler

Web15 jan. 2024 · Step one is to perform air sealing work at the perimeter of the floor (the rim joists areas). This is absolutely necessary whether or not you fill the joists with fluffy insulation (mineral wool, fiberglass, or cellulose). Step two is optional: Fill the joist bays with fluffy insulation.
